      Complaint statuses

      Resolved:
      The complainant verified the issue was resolved to their satisfaction.
      Unresolved:
      The business responded to the dispute but failed to make a good faith effort to resolve it.
      Answered:
      The business addressed the issues within the complaint, but the consumer either a) did not accept the response, OR b) did not notify BBB as to their satisfaction.
      Unanswered:
      The business failed to respond to the dispute.
      Unpursuable:
      BBB is unable to locate the business.

      Business Response

      Date: 11/12/2024

      Dear Better Business Bureau,


      We are writing in response to the complaint filed by **** **** regarding their experience with our business. We take all customer feedback seriously and would like to address the concerns raised in the complaint thoroughly and professionally.

      First, we would like to clarify that Mr. **** received all the benefits of the service and product for which he purchased on October *******. I have attached copies of the invoices paid for the 50-minute introductory stretch, hospital socks, and ********* relief lotion. As Mr. **** has noted, he did receive the one-on-one stretch in our wellness studio on October 23rd, and he expressed satisfaction with the stretch. The issues arose after his introductory stretch session when he wanted the manager to speak with his insurance company about coverage for future stretch sessions.Unfortunately, StretchLab is not a healthcare provider and does not bill insurance for services. We do have a few healthcare partnerships at a corporate level (StretchLab is a franchise business, and this location is locally owned and operated), but according to our healthcare Standard Operating Procedure, the client is required to self-verify eligibility and then provide us with the identification number provided. We are not permitted to speak with the insurance company on the clients behalf due to privacy concerns.

      Both the manager and I (owner) spoke with Mr. **** and attempted to resolve the issue by providing Mr. **** with the contact information for the healthcare partnership and the details of the required information. This included emailing him the available information that we had from the healthcare SOP. During our multiple interactions with Mr. ***** he became increasingly frustrated, and we regret that he felt this way during his interactions with us. Our goal is always to provide excellent customer service and ensure that our clients feel heard and valued.

      We would also like to address the claim regarding our ******** a part of our studio and franchise policy, grip socks are required for all stretch sessions for safety and hygiene reasons, and this is explained up front at the time of booking, and in an email that goes to the client prior to the appointment. Clients are encouraged to bring their own grip socks (yoga socks, hospital socks, trampoline socks) if they have them.Our socks are designed with safety and comfort in mind, and our staff is trained to explain their purpose to clients when necessary. It is never our intention to pressure customers into purchasing products, and we apologize if this was perceived as strong-arming.

      As for the allegation of false accusations, we would like to clarify that at no point was Mr. **** accused of making inappropriate comments about women. We have no record of such statements being made, and we believe this may have been a misunderstanding. We value all our customers and do not tolerate discrimination of any kind.

      Finally, the claim regarding our business being a "front for money laundering" is both unfounded and troubling. Our company operates legally and with full transparency. We are committed to providing quality services to our clients, and our business practices are in full compliance with all regulations.

      Thank you for your attention to this matter. If you require any additional information or documentation, we are happy to provide it.
